Program Objective
The Infrastructure Investment and Jobs Act (IIJA), Pub. L. 117-58 authorizes a single, combined amount for each fiscal year for all apportioned highway programs combined. That amount is first apportioned among the States, and then each State’s apportionment is divided among the individual apportioned programs.
This Assistance Listing 20.299 created in August 2025 was included in the previous ALN 20.205, please refer to former ALN 20.205 for FY24 and FY25 financial obligations. The new Assistance Listing 20.299 will be utilized by DOT at the start of FY 2026.

Description
The Infrastructure Investment and Jobs Act (IIJA), Pub. L. 117-58 authorizes a total combined amount $273.1 B ($52.5 B for fiscal year (FY) 2022, $53.5 B for FY23, $54.6 B for FY24, $55.7 B for FY25, and $56.8 B for FY26) in Contract Authority from the Highway Account of the Highway Trust Fund to fund eight highway apportioned programs (including certain set-asides):
• National Highway Performance Program (NHPP);
• Surface Transportation Block Grant Program (STBG);
• Highway Safety Improvement Program (HSIP);
• Congestion Mitigation and Air Quality Improvement Program (CMAQ);
• National Highway Freight Program (NHFP);
• Metropolitan Planning (PL);
• Carbon Reduction Program (CRP); and
• Promoting Resilient Operations for Transformative, Efficient, and Cost-saving Transportation (PROTECT) Formula Program.
